Siegfried Wagner, the Bayreuth composer »from a different mould« and son of Richard Wagner, wrote 16 operas during the late German Empire and into the Weimar Republic – three of them premiered in Hamburg. Kammersänger Roman Trekel (Berlin State Opera), Nadja Kristi and British composer David Robert Coleman promise an exciting evening. They will be accompanied by soloists from the Berlin State Orchestra. Excerpts from Siegfried Wagner’s late Romantic operas will be performed. Works by his grandfather Franz Liszt and his teacher Engelbert Humperdinck will frame the moderated evening, which, with the aid of projections, will shed light on the life of this important composer, who long stood in the shadow of his famous father.
